Gary K. Cochran, 62, of Depauw, Indiana passed from this life on October 8, 2025 at Norton Hospital in Louisville, Kentucky. Gary was born on July 27, 1963 in Beech Grove, Indiana to the late Richard W. and Elizabeth Myrtle (Watson) Cochran.
Gary was a handyman and farmhand. He was a member of the Marengo American Legion Post #84, Sons of the American Legion. Gary enjoyed farm work and when he wasn’t working on the farm, he enjoyed fishing, camping, playing pool and bowling.
